  1. We are currently being inspected by the FDA and the Inspector wants us to do a retrospective validation of our irradiator to test how many unit can be irradiated in one cycle. The manual says our GammaCell 3000 Elan will irradiate up to 3000 mls (thus the name) in one cycle and we have stated that we will only place as many units that will safely fit into the cansister and do not state a maximum number of units. We attach indicators on each unit. Has anyone ever performed such a validation? I'm rolling my eyes a little on this one
  2. We decided it was best to use the secureity code on our Trans-Logic system because we didn't want the blood sitting for any length of time once sent to the nursing unit. With the sercurity code the tube system Beeps until you put in the code, then the tube drops, so the blood won't be forgotten about. We use our BB phone extension for the security code
  3. For ISBT I created (inconjunction with our blood supplier) a local "D" ISBT codes for the packed RBC and FFP products used in the exchange unit. We modify the original products to the unique "D" product codes then use our computer pooling function to pool the products. The final Reconstituted Pooled Whole Blood product also has its own Local ISBT code. Our blood supplier reconstitutes the units for us as we have no way to hyperpack a unit of RBCs ourselves; They supply us with the original unit numbers and product codes of the units used in the pooled unit, then we "pool" the unit in our computer adding our own Facility ISBT DIN to the Exchange unit.
  4. I wouldn't get too concerned with IgM anti-M. The aforementioned article does not state the Ig classification, I would assume the Anti-M causing the HDN was IgG. That's why it is important to determine if anti-M detected in OB patient's is IgG or IgM and the IgG portion titered.
